Transaction 4bc904786efabc9cf23a146c78f21d4e47829a8f61ca52a568857eb2cdaf14b4

1 Input
2 Outputs
  • 4bc904786efabc9cf23a146c78f21d4e47829a8f61ca52a568857eb2cdaf14b4:0
  • value  2342829
    address  1L5YG99qes39trKKsuAbsgZUhF266sXKeU
  • 4bc904786efabc9cf23a146c78f21d4e47829a8f61ca52a568857eb2cdaf14b4:1
  • value  3889803
    address  1EB7KRPZpyckzqvWb8GG56Eb3igpanWrw6